|
Summary of Significant Accounting Policies - Additional Information (Detail) (USD $)
|12 Months Ended
|
Dec. 31, 2012
Reporting_Unit
|
Dec. 31, 2011
|
Dec. 31, 2010
|Summary Of Significant Accounting Policies [Line Items]
|Maturity of liquid instruments
|Three months or less
|Minimal short-term and long-term restricted cash
|$ 600,000
|$ 1,000,000
|Number of reporting units
|1
|Warranty period for Company's licensed software
|90 days
|Capitalized in internal-use software
|300,000
|Valuation allowance
|$ 5,558,000
|$ 3,705,000
|Percentage of tax benefit
|50.00%
|Description of tax benefit
|Greater than 50%
|Weighted average effect of potentially dilutive securities excluded contribution
|575,327
|96,932
|184,572
|
Maximum [Member]
|Summary Of Significant Accounting Policies [Line Items]
|Percentage of revenue on shipping and handling
|1.00%
|Recognition period for current portion of deferred revenue
|12 months
|X
|
- Definition
Expected recognition period for deferred revenue current.
No definition available.
|X
|
- Definition
Likely hood percentage for tax settlement.
No definition available.
|X
|
- Definition
Likely hood percentage for tax settlement minimum.
No definition available.
|X
|
- Definition
Maturity of liquid instruments.
No definition available.
|X
|
- Definition
Number of reporting unit.
No definition available.
|X
|
- Definition
Shipping and handling revenue percentage.
No definition available.
|X
|
- Details
|X
|
- Definition
Warranty period for licensed software.
No definition available.
|X
|
- Definition
Securities (including those issuable pursuant to contingent stock agreements) that could potentially dilute basic earnings per share (EPS) or earnings per unit (EPU) in the future that were not included in the computation of diluted EPS or EPU because to do so would increase EPS or EPU amounts or decrease loss per share or unit amounts for the period presented.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Amount of deferred tax assets for which it is more likely than not that a tax benefit will not be realized.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The cash outflow associated with the development or modification of software programs or applications for internal use (that is, not to be sold, leased or otherwise marketed to others) that qualify for capitalization.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
The carrying amounts of cash and cash equivalent items which are restricted as to withdrawal or usage. Restrictions may include legally restricted deposits held as compensating balances against borrowing arrangements, contracts entered into with others, or entity statements of intention with regard to particular deposits; however, time deposits and short-term certificates of deposit are not generally included in legally restricted deposits. Excludes compensating balance arrangements that are not agreements which legally restrict the use of cash amounts shown on the balance sheet. This element is for unclassified presentations; for classified presentations there is a separate and distinct element.
Reference 1: http://www.xbrl.org/2003/role/presentationRef